A Comprehensive Clean Area Guide : Meeting The 14644 Standard
Ensuring a contaminant-free environment is essential for many industries, and conformity with ISO 14644 is frequently the benchmark . This guide explains the fundamental principles of ISO 14644, encompassing everything from initial design and construction to ongoing servicing and validation . Proper cleanroom operation involves grasping the several ISO classes, implementing relevant air purification systems, and preserving a rigorous hygiene protocol. Consider these key areas:
- Controlled Environment Grading – Determining the required ISO class.
- Ventilation Equipment – Choosing appropriate air cleaners.
- Airborne Detection – Establishing periodic measurement procedures.
- Personnel Instruction – Ensuring sufficient knowledge .
Through following these recommendations , you can create a cleanroom space that consistently satisfies the expectations of ISO 14644.
